455 rocker box noise . Please help!

I’m getting a very slight ticking noise from what sounds like the drivers side rocker box but only when the car gets hot . It’s so slight you have to have the hood open to even hear it. I just recently did head gaskets and have had the car back together for some time now and it hasn’t made this noise. I have cheap stp 10w30 conventional oil In it right now .Do you guys have any suggestions on what to do ? I really do not want to tear this thing down again. I’ve heard of guys running rotella 15w40.

Take the valve cover off. Start car, take a small feeler gauge, and try to slip it between the rocker, and valve, if sound goes away, than you know which valve it is, and probably need to change that rocker.
